In two clinical studies, one dose of Revolution Plus killed 100% of adult fleas for a full 5 weeks. In a separate study, Revolution Plus started killing fleas within 6 hours of re-infestations.

How long does Revolution take to kill fleas?

Revolution will start to kill and repel fleas from your cat or kitten within half an hour and then within 24 hours should be in full cycle. It is recommended not to wash your cat for about 2 to 3 hours after application.

Does Revolution last 30 days?

Topical medication found to last longer than prescription oral preventives. The topical medication selamectin (Revolution, Zoetis Inc.) remained more than 90 percent effective against fleas at day 30 after treatment, according to a new study published in the online journal Parasites and Vectors.Jun 20, 2013

How often can I apply revolution to my cat?

monthly intervalsREVOLUTION PLUS should be administered year-round at monthly intervals or begin at least one month before the ticks become active. For the prevention of heartworm disease, REVOLUTION PLUS must be administered on a monthly basis.

How long does it take revolution to work on fleas?

In a well-controlled laboratory study, REVOLUTION PLUS started to kill fleas within 12 hours of treatment and killed >98% of fleas within 24 hours. During subsequent weekly infestations, REVOLUTION PLUS started to kill fleas within 6 hours and killed ≥93.8% of fleas within 12 hours through Day 28.

What is revolution for cats?

Manufactured by Zoetis, Revolution is an FDA-approved medication that takes care of most common parasites in cats (fleas, ticks, ear mites, heartworms, roundworms , hookworms …). Each Revolution tube contains colorless to yellow solutions that you could use at moment notice. It's strongly recommended that you only rely on Revolution in case your cat is 8-week-old or older. Lactating and pregnant cats should have no trouble receiving Revolution. On average, Revolution ensures that your cat is free of parasites for around one month so it's a good idea to apply Revolution monthly.

How Long Does Revolution Last?

They must be exposed to Revolution on your dog or cat before being killed. It can take from 3–5 weeks (or longer depending on environmental conditions) for most fleas to complete their 4-stage life cycle (egg, larvae, pupae, and adult) and reach the adult stage before being seen on your pet.

Does Revolution last more than 30 days?

The topical medication selamectin (Revolution, Zoetis Inc.) … Results of the study showed that selamectin administered topically at the label dose demonstrated activity that was more than 90 percent effective against Ctenocephalides felis in dogs within two days of treatment and lasted for up to 30 days after treatment.

How often do you apply revolution?

Once a month, simply squeeze Revolution out and onto the skin just in front of your cat or dog’s shoulder blades. Two hours later, your pet will receive protection against fleas (including their eggs and larvae), heartworm, and other parasites for the next 30 days. No pills to mash into your pet’s food.

Is revolution a monthly treatment?

REVOLUTION® (selamectin) provides that help. Just one application a month provides protection against fleas and heartworms, treats and controls ear mites and sarcoptic mange, and controls ticks infestations due to American dog ticks.

Why Does My Cat Still Have Fleas After Revolution?

In the course of a flea’s life cycle, eggs, larvae, pupae, and adults are formed. Most flea treatments kill adult fleas, but fleas can continue to emerge for months after you think they have been eradicated. Female fleas can lay eggs within one day of being born.

Does Revolution Kill All Stages Of Fleas?

Adult fleas are killed and eggs hatched by revolution. The average flea can take between 3 and 5 weeks (or longer depending on the environment) to complete its 4-stage life cycle (egg, larvae, pupae, and adult) and reach its adult stage before being seen on a pet.

How Long Does It Take For Revolution To Start Working?

Revolution Plus works fast. Revolution Plus kills fleas within six hours of application, and the cat will be flea-free within 24 hours. The cat will be protected for five weeks from fleas.

Does Revolution For Cats Kill Flea Eggs?

A flea’s nervous system is attacked by Selamectin, which kills adult fleas and larva and prevents flea eggs from hatching. In addition to treating ear mites and roundworms, Revolution is also used to prevent heartworms. Revolution has passed more stringent safety guidelines and is FDA approved.

How effective is Revolution ear mite treatment?

When Revolution tested for treating ear mites in a laboratory it was 100% effective on dogs, but in the field where re infestation can take place it took two monthly doses of to eliminated 90% of the ear mites.

How to get rid of fleas in your home?

Protect Your Home, Too! Another important tool for eliminating parasite infestations is environmental control. Thoroughly vacuuming carpets, floors, and upholstery is the best way to physically remove flea eggs and larvae from the environment.

Does flea medicine kill ticks?

The answer depends on what type of flea and tick medicine you use. Some products have almost no residual activity, meaning that even if they are effective at killing fleas and ticks that are already on your pet, they do almost nothing to prevent new parasites from reestablishing an infestation.

Can cats get sick from flea and tick medication?

For example, cats are extremely sensitive to some types of flea and tick medications; even low level exposures can cause illness.

Can a dog get fleas from a missed dose of medication?

Incorrectly timed or missed doses of medication put dogs and cats at risk for having fleas and ticks and increase their vulnerability to the diseases – Rocky Mountain spotted fever, ehrlichiosis, Lyme disease, anemia, and more – that these parasites can carry.

Can you put pet bedding in the dryer?

Put pet bedding, linens, and anything else that can be washed through the hottest washer and dryer cycles possible. This is usually all that is needed as long as every pet in the house receives an effective flea and tick medication year-round.
